Yashpal Sharma on why he most popular ‘Lakha’ over Aamir Khan’s ‘Bhuvan’ in ‘Lagaan’ |

Aamir Khan’s iconic movie ‘Lagaan‘ swept the nation, and even made it to the Oscars shortlist within the International Language class in 2002, however sadly it did not win the honour. Nonetheless, the movie remains to be beloved and rewatched by many.
In a latest interview with Rajshri Unplugged, Yashpal Sharma, who performed the character of Lakha in ‘Lagaan’, opened up about his character and the way he discovered his character higher than Aamir’s lead position.
Yashal shared that he acquired Lakha’s position in Lagaan, and he was salivating on the considered it as a result of he discovered Lakha’s position was the very best within the movie.
The actor defined that he beloved Lakha’s position greater than Aamir Khan’s lead position as a result of it had a whole lot of variations. Damaging, constructive, love angle, jealousy – he had all these feelings. Proper after giving the audition at Aamir Khan’s home in Mumbai, he acquired a textual content saying ‘You might be chosen for the position.’ He added that to star in Lakha’s position with Aamir Khan was an enormous factor for him.
Whereas sharing the main points about his compensation for the movie, Yashpal revealed how he negotiated with Aamir’s then-wife Reena. “I used to be excited about how a lot ought to I quote for the movie the entire means. I got here from a poor background, however I stated to myself ‘don’t agree for lower than one lakh.’ However on the similar time, I used to be scared that they could take someone else, so I assumed possibly I ought to ask for Rs 50,000. I used to be in such a situation that I’d have taken up the job even when they’d have given me Rs 20,000. Nonetheless, after I reached the workplace of Reena ji, she informed me that they don’t have a lot finances and that they’re giving Rs 1.5 lakh to everyone and I stated, ‘No madam, no less than it is best to give Rs 2 lakh.” I didn’t know what occurred in that second. She agreed and I signed the contract. Later, I used to be considering if I’d have requested for Rs 5-10 lakh, she would have agreed,” narrated the actor.
Ashutosh Gowariker’s directorial ‘Lagaan’ was set within the pre-Independence period, and revolved across the members of a small village who weren’t solely burdened by the years of drought but in addition excessive taxes. It additionally starred Gracy Singh, Kulbhushan Kharbanda, Rajendra Gupta, Raghubir Yadav, Rajesh Vivek, Pradeep Rawat and British actors Rachel Shelley and Paul Blackthorne in pivotal roles.
